The Digital Transformation of Urban Casinos
Traditionally, casinos in bustling metropolitan areas thrived on the vibrant energy of physical presence—luxurious interiors, live dealers, and immediate social interaction. However, recent industry data indicates a significant shift towards digital integration. According to the Casino Compensation Report 2023, urban gambling establishments that have adopted hybrid models—combining in-person facilities with online platforms—show a 35% increase in customer retention and a 42% boost in revenue compared to purely brick-and-mortar venues.
This evolution is driven by several factors:
- Enhanced Accessibility: Digital platforms allow players to participate regardless of location or mobility constraints.
- Personalised Experiences: Data-driven insights enable tailored gaming offers and incentives, increasing player engagement.
- Regulatory Adaptations: Many jurisdictions are updating legislation to support online gambling, facilitating a hybrid gaming environment.
